    AIX 5.2 L Support for H50 and F50

    Our F50 is a a Control Workstation in an SP environment running 4.3.3, 5.1 and 5.2. You will need to just be careful about individual devices attached to the F50 such as multiport serial adapters etc and check that All DEVICES in your lscfg are supported. Good Luck :)

    AIX 5.2 CDE problem

    I use X-Thin-Pro and cannot replicate this but CDE running on a graphics console can produce strange effects if you don't have large enough / and /tmp filesystems such as being unable to open multiple windows.

    Server Model

    alternatively you could issue 'lsattr -El sys0 -a modelname' You will get IBM,9076-WCN for a Silver wide, IBM,9076-270 for a Winterhawk, IBM,9076-N81 for a Nighthawk etc etc. The nomenclature used is that displayed in the IBM Facts and Features Guides - ie you won't see p690 etc but the names...
